Output 32e52065d8a39124bde57043173c8feb33b855d963ea0077cc9a0257a0b373b1:5

value
860000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06b37924ec741aa57f382c59a2e4529bf24f0bfb OP_EQUAL
address
32JSyiHchGeDhRAEUa32vLDXVbU1kfYuzP
transaction
32e52065d8a39124bde57043173c8feb33b855d963ea0077cc9a0257a0b373b1
spent
true